The wait staff worked well together, covering each other's duties -- that was nice to see. ** THE VIBE ** There are lots of Instagram-worthy backdrops and charming little signs strewn around the restaurant. The decor and vibe give a nod to the "Society of Six" artists from the 1920s Prohibition era, who lived together in a cabin in Northern California that they dubbed the "Chow House", where they inspired each other in creating art. The reclaimed wood planks and cast iron skillets are used as plates on several menu items as a subtle accent and cozy, cabin vibe. I imagine twinkle lights add to the effect during the evening time.
